SeeQR

Structural indexing and EfficiEnt Query processing on massive RDF data sets

Overview

The information deluge is becoming a general problem nowadays. Since the Resouce Description Framework (RDF) is the de facto standard data model for publishing and exchanging information on the web, RDF data management turns into an essential part of this big picture. The goal of SEEQR project is to investigate the potential of introducing structural information to RDF data management systems, handling massive RDF data sets.
